Llangrove CE Academy – Chosen Charity 2017/18

This year’s charity will be ‘Toilet Twinning’ a fundraising initiative to support ‘Tearfund’s water and sanitation programme worldwide. £60 will ‘twin’ a toilet with a toilet somewhere in the world; with the school receiving a certificate and GPS coordinates to hang with pride.
